Echonomist & Jenia Tarsol inaugurate visionary new project, Flying Hearts, with ‘The Harbour’

Echonomist and Jenia Tarsol launch their new label ‘Flying Hearts’ as a space for creative freedom, emotional storytelling, and genre-blending sound. With a deep respect for musical heritage and a passion for pushing things forward, the label offers a platform for timeless ideas shaped through a modern lens.

The first release is a collaboration between the two founders and the UK band Throws titled ‘The Harbour’ – an evolution of a track from Throws’ self-titled 2016 debut album that they’ve long cherished and a natural continuation of Echonomist and Tarsol’s previous work together on ‘The Happiest of All Memorial Days.’ It sets the tone for what the label stands for: music that carries feeling, memory and intention.

Each release will be accompanied by a portrait of the artist – capturing not just the sound, but the human connection behind it. For this first chapter, the visual is a photograph of Jenia and Echonomist the moment they first met: a spontaneous hug, caught by a photographer at exactly the right time. That image now becomes a symbol of what the label represents; authenticity, connection, and shared experience. This isn’t just a label – it’s a space where music and memory meet, one release at a time.

Joining forces to create a visionary electronic record label that blends innovation with a deep respect for the roots of electronic music, Flying Hearts celebrates versatility, providing a platform where timeless influences meet bold, forward-thinking ideas to shape the future of sound.

With Echonomist and Jenia Tarsol at the helm, this imprint aims to craft a legacy of timeless releases, cultivating a global community of artists and listeners who value both innovation and authenticity.
